JQData管理员 发布于2018-12-07
回复 1
浏览 4220
3
[申请使用账号>>][1]
[[JQData]下载链接>>][2]
本地量化金融数据JQData,是聚宽数据团队专门为金融机构、学术团体和量化研究者们提供的本地量化金融数据服务。自有版权,支持国内多家头部券商实盘交易。历经15万量化研究者与数百家机构使用验证。
**JQData本安装环境适用于量化新手,自带Python环境,根据向导点选即可30秒完成安装,让用户更轻便地实现本地调用/数据研究。**
---
![瀹夎婕旂ず.gif][3]
---
###终端三行代码:###
点开终端界面,依旧是输入三行代码。
```
from jqdatasdk import*
auth('聚宽ID','密码')
get_price('000001.XSHE','2015-05-27','2015-05-28', '1m')
```
![JQData界面示例.png][4]
---
###接下来通过3个案例给大家介绍如何便捷使用~###
**> JQData终端 - 编辑&保存技巧**
**> pyquery示例 - 安装第三方模块**
**> Pycharm示例 - 连接集成开发环境**
---
###> JQData终端 - 编辑&保存技巧###
为调用数据时不重复编写代码,我们可以在JQdata终端中将编辑好的代码保存下来,下次输入一行命令即可执行~
**第一步:输入代码。尝试输入一段查询2018-11-21涨停板股票的代码**
![文章图片2.png][5]
![文章图片3.png][6]
**第二步:保存代码。输入:** ` %save 路径\ztb.py 1-4 ` **,将1-4行代码保存成ztb.py文件**
![文章图片4.png][7]
**第三步:执行代码。再次获取涨停板数据时,只需打开JQData,输入:** `%run 路径\ztb.py` **就能执行上次保存的文件了。**
![文章图片5.png][8]
如需进一步编辑ztb.py文件,可以使用edit命令,输入:`edit 路径\ztb.py `,就能在新打开的记事本中重新编辑该py文件了。(edit命令也可以用于创建一个新的记事本文件,并在JQData中执行)
---
###> pyquery示例 - 安装第三方模块###
除了JQData已经包含的科学计算包,还可以安装一些好用的第三方模块,安装后直接调用这些模块就能轻松实现我们在其他方面的需求。下面以安装爬虫解析包pyquery为例。
**第一步:打开cmd终端,将路径切换到JQData目录下**
![文章图片6.png][9]
**第二步:使用pip安装语句,输入** `python.exe -m pip install pyquery` **开始安装**
![文章图片7.png][10]
**第三步:打开JQData,输入 `import pyquery ,就能引入新的第三方模块并开始使用**
![文章图片8.png][11]
---
###> Pycharm示例 - 连接集成开发环境###
使用集成开发软件,指定JQData所在的python环境。这里我们推荐python语言最友好的集成开发环境:Pycharm
[Pycharm下载地址(选择免费版即可)>>][12]
![文章图片9.png][13]
下载完成后,需要在项目中指定JQData所在的pycharm环境。
**第一步:创建新项目**
![文章图片10.png][14]
**第二步:对新创建的项目指定python环境**
![文章图片11.png][15]
点击Add local,选择JQdata所在目录下的python环境。选中后点击OK完成指定。
![文章图片12.png][16]
**第三步:在新项目中创建新的python文件,输入调用方法,即可调用JQData数据。**
![文章图片13.png][17]
---
**如有疑问,可以添加JQData管理员微信咨询(微信号:jqdata01)**
![jqdata号.jpg][18]
---
###更多JQData资料:###
[【重磅更新】聚宽数据—JQData 本地量化数据开放公测][19]
[JQData | 教程集合帖 - 由小伙伴们贡献,不断更新][20]
[1]: https://www.joinquant.com/default/index/sdk?f=home&m=banner
[2]: https://file.joinquant.com/jqdatasdk/win/JQData-Py3-1.5.0-Setup.exe?d=1207
[3]: https://image.joinquant.com/fc0b9c9de921c60a94c4a5c2ce8e29e3
[4]: https://image.joinquant.com/88c8f5b9202297a4db027920a3916735
[5]: https://image.joinquant.com/992421d5d8b0e0b0cc3ef573ff513eff
[6]: https://image.joinquant.com/9ed8ae4b4704bd036e74e2a0b3561356
[7]: https://image.joinquant.com/2a7f45e7c1c9f1602907061cee335e9c
[8]: https://image.joinquant.com/682d2f0bc257b4656c48fb849505b6fa
[9]: https://image.joinquant.com/3fa4895012d5a2f1aca47d3c65808a61
[10]: https://image.joinquant.com/9248dbed0ba1fbee123bad467eda96b5
[11]: https://image.joinquant.com/b4494b6d618e4efd4296bea29b3b40af
[12]: http://www.jetbrains.com/pycharm/download/index.html#section=windows
[13]: https://image.joinquant.com/6b87752b8ca3671dfdc526b075abf805
[14]: https://image.joinquant.com/c62faad2183727a7e5c60b8c8b2291a0
[15]: https://image.joinquant.com/7524869bb2cc9b360f0193c462a47ac7
[16]: https://image.joinquant.com/0e914424f4a9064dee133106f205fd32
[17]: https://image.joinquant.com/d14ea7a7ffa26c194dde625fb98198b5
[18]: https://image.joinquant.com/41ab60afc30943e49a5397bbd7fd0fe4
[19]: https://www.joinquant.com/post/12524?tag=algorithm
[20]: https://www.joinquant.com/post/15278?tag=algorithm
评论
###1 升级JQData客户端的方法###
**1.1 与安装第三方模块方法相同**
打开cmd终端,将路径切换到JQData目录下,然后运行下面的代码:
python.exe -m pip install -U jqdatasdk
**1.2下载最新版的JQData客户端,重新安装**
下载地址见上文中
###2 升级非客户端JQData###
```
pip install -U git https://github.com/JoinQuant/jqdatasdk.git -i https://mirrors.aliyun.com/pypi/simple/
```
![111.png][1]
[1]: https://image.joinquant.com/e1c58e57ca48bcb3438338017a9c99fe
2019-01-01